Transaction df125dde82286194e24ca60db0b8a1decbcfbb0c85d0d15418e87182874bd23a
1 Input
1 Output
-
df125dde82286194e24ca60db0b8a1decbcfbb0c85d0d15418e87182874bd23a:0
- value
- 19990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e8f10a41f59e6f99fa372ab86ec3dae20debf43 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19cyuN3YSJSjsoDjZAnQFsfdYaFnpNywNQ